He has many celebrity neighbours

K-pop fans are probably familiar with ritzy Hannam-dong. The affluent area is filled with lavish properties that are home to celebrities like G-Dragon, BTS, Sunny from Girls’ Generation and Exo, reports Flokq.

Key chose to live at UN Village, a gated community in Hannam-dong known as “Seoul’s Beverly Hills”. Other famous residents include BTS’ Suga, who dropped US$3 million on a lavish mansion in 2019, reports The JoongAng.

Other celebrities who call UN Village home include Shin Min-a, Han Hyo-joo, Han Chae-young, Ha Ji-won, Lee Young-ae, Park Ye-jin and Lee Hyori, according to Mansion Global.

His garden for his beloved pets

K-pop star Key’s dogs CommeDes and Garçons like to play on the terrace of his new house. Photo: MBC

There’s another special feature right next to the terrace – Key’s customised garden. He even has plants and some spring onion planted on the terrace that he likes to use for cooking. His pets CommeDes and Garçons were seen playing on the terrace in the I Live Alone episode.

K-pop star Key’s garden in his new mansion located in Hannam-dong, Seoul. Photo: MBC
During his appearance on MBC’s Where Is My Home in March, Key said his home is completely focused on his dogs, adding that he moved to his current house with a garden so his dogs could have plenty of room to run and play in, reports AllKpop.
